white-shark-geolocation-replication: an open replication of juvenile white shark geolocations (O'Sullivan et al. 2022)

Abstract

A FORRT replication study testing whether the daily geolocations of juvenile white sharks (Carcharodon carcharias) released by O'Sullivan et al. (2022), computed by the proprietary GPE3 light-plus-SST model, can be reproduced with a fully open method. It re-derives positions with pangeo-fish — a HEALPix-NESTED hidden Markov model matching tag temperature-at-depth against the GLORYS12V1 ocean reanalysis — and compares both against co-deployed Argos SPOT fixes as an independent referee. In a minimal temperature-only configuration the open method is materially less accurate than GPE3 (median 276 km vs 54 km great-circle error across four tags), qualifying the reproducibility of the released geolocations with open tooling.
